A male skull was found buried in the backyard of the suspect. Upon analysis, the skull is found to have no visible suture lines. Which of these could be the approximate age of the skull when the person died?

Answers

If the male skull is found to have no visible suture lines, the approximate age of the skull when the person died is more likely to be 25 or 40 years old.

What is a suture line on the skull?

Suture lines are the areas where the cranial bones have fused together. In infants and young children, these suture lines are visible and allow for growth of the skull. As the person grows, these sutures slowly fuse together. Therefore, if a skull has no visible suture lines, it could suggest that the person was an adult at the time of death.

However, it is not possible to determine the exact age of the skull based solely on the absence of suture lines. Further analysis and examination, such as dental records, DNA testing, and other forensic methods, may be needed to identify the person and determine their age at the time of death.

As wavelength decreases, frequency and energy _________________;
a) increase b) decreases c) remain the same

Answers

Answer:

Increase

Explanation:

The best way for me to visualize the relation between wavelength, frequency, and energy is to think about actual ocean waves. Wavelength is a measure of the distance between two equivalent points on consecutive waves (think wave peak to wave peak). Lets say you are building a sand castle and want to see how many waves hit your castle over a period of 10 seconds. If the distance between each wave is 10 ft and the wave is traveling at 1 foot per second then you will only have one wave hit your castle. If the wavelength is 1/2 that (5 ft) then you will have 2 waves hit your castle in the same amount of time. This is the same concept behind waves in physics. The smaller the distance between each wave, the more waves and therefore more energy that will be delivered.

What is the relationship between torque and force lever arm length?

Answers

Torque is produced by multiplying the length of a lever arm by the force acting perpendicular to the lever arm. There are two conceivable orientations for the scalar quantity torque: clockwise and anticlockwise.

What is the result of the force times the lever arm?

A torque is created when a force is applied perpendicular to a lever arm. The lever arm or moment arm is the length that extends perpendicularly from the pivot point, or the centre of rotation, to the point at which the force is applied. A torque is always defined with reference to a pivot point.

How can torque be multiplied?

A torque multiplier multiplies the torque applied to the bolt with each gearing level. For instance, a 5:1 torque multiplier will result in an output.For example, a torque multiplier with a 5:1 ratio will result in an output at the shaft that is five times the torque, but the speed will only be one fifth of the original since no energy can be created.
